U.S. patent number D675,397 [Application Number D/372,272] was granted by the patent office on 2013-02-05 for pair of sleeves. The grantee listed for this patent is Christopher Edward Bengyak. Invention is credited to Christopher Edward Bengyak.

Description



FIG. 1 is a front elevational view of a pair of sleeves according to the present invention;

FIG. 2 is a top plan view thereof;

FIG. 3 is a bottom plan view thereof;

FIG. 4 is a right side elevational view thereof, shown in use; and,

FIG. 5 is a left side elevational view thereof, shown in use.

The broken lines showing the portions of the human form illustrate the design in use and form no part of the claim.
